What is the Goethe Certificate C2?
The Goethe Certificate C2 represents the Common European Framework of Reference for Languages (CEFR) Level C2, the highest standard of language proficiency. It certifies that you are capable of using German effortlessly, similar to a native speaker, both in scholastic and professional settings.
Key Features of the Goethe Certificate C2:
Worldwide Recognition: The certificate is extensively respected in academic institutions and companies worldwide.
Language Mastery: Holders show the capability to articulate complex concepts, completely comprehend nuanced texts, and adapt their communication style to various scenarios.
University Requirements: In many German-speaking nations, it's often utilized to meet language efficiency requirements for university admissions.

Exam Structure and Format
The Goethe Certificate C2 exam is extensive, assessing 5 core aspects of language proficiency: reading, listening, composing, grammar, and speaking. It assesses a candidate's ability to browse sophisticated linguistic challenges with ease.
Here's a breakdown of the exam structure:
Checking out Comprehension
Prospects are required to comprehend complicated literary, journalistic, and scholastic texts.
Tasks consist of determining essential info, evaluating perspectives, and recognizing subtleties in language.
Approximate Duration: 80 minutes.
Listening Comprehension
This component evaluates the ability to comprehend comprehensive spoken information from lectures, conversations, and audio recordings in varied accents.
Questions involve summarizing main points and drawing reasonings.
Approximate Duration: 35 minutes.
Writing
Candidates need to produce well-structured essays, official letters, or reports on abstract topics.
The task requires coherent arguments, proper vocabulary, and grammatical precision.
Approximate Duration: 80 minutes.
Speaking
The oral exam includes an individual presentation followed by a structured conversation with the examiner.
Prospects are evaluated on fluency, material clarity, and interactional competence.
Approximate Duration: 15 minutes.
Grammar, Vocabulary, and Editing
Candidates must demonstrate innovative command over grammar, vocabulary, and the ability to edit or fix texts.
Approximate Duration: 60 minutes.
It is very important to note that prospects must pass all sections to receive the Goethe Certificate C2.

Tips for Preparing for the Goethe Certificate C2
Attaining the C2 level needs extensive preparation and consistent effort. Below are practical ideas to assist candidates be successful:
1. Familiarize Yourself with Exam Requirements
Research study the Goethe-Institut's main guidelines and sample papers.
Comprehend the weight and expectations of each area.
2. Reinforce Active and Passive Language Skills
Usage advanced textbooks and resources customized for Level C2 learners.
Read a variety of literature (fiction, non-fiction, and scholastic texts) in German to expand vocabulary and improve comprehension.
3. Practice Listening
Listen to German podcasts, radio programs, and lectures.
Focus on regional accents or idiomatic expressions used in spoken German.
4. Develop Writing Skills
Practice writing formal essays, letters, and analyses with focus on clearness, structure, and rational argumentation.
Seek feedback from teachers or native speakers.
5. Talk
Join German language meetups or discover a language exchange partner.
Take part in discussions on complex subjects to enhance fluency and confidence.
6. Take Mock Exams

Replicate exam-like conditions by timing yourself during practice tests.
Determine weak areas for enhancement.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s).
1. How long does it take to get ready for the Goethe Certificate C2?
Preparation time varies depending upon your current proficiency level. On average, prospects may require 1,000-- 1,200 hours of dedicated study to advance from novice to C2.
2. Do I need to take the lower-level Goethe exams before trying C2?
No, the Goethe exams are not sequential. Nevertheless, passing the C1 exam is suggested before trying C2 as it supplies foundational preparation.
3. Just how much does the Goethe Certificate C2 exam expense?
Exam expenses differ by testing location but usually range from EUR200 to EUR300. Consult your regional Goethe-Institut for specific charges.
4. Can I take the exam online?
While some lower-level Goethe examinations are readily available online, the C2 exam must be taken in individual at an authorized testing center.
5. Is the Goethe Certificate C2 valid for life?
Yes, as soon as made, the certificate does not expire and remains valid indefinitely.
